I read in a Kings of Leon Fan Magazine that Caleb got obsessed with murder mystery shows, and that that is what it's based on. A direct quote from it is "you can see there's this brutal murder that goes on, but when they delve into the back into the life of the people, you see that the psycho really feels as id he loves this woman. So much so that if he can't have her no one can have her, and it ends up becoming some brutal story."
